Steyr, Österreich - On June 20, 2025 at 07:24 a.m., the Ernsthofen fire department was called for an unusual use: a kitten had strayed into the engine compartment of a car and urgently needed help. The rescuers quickly reached the site and did everything they could to free the frightened animal. In order to successfully carry out such animal rescues, not only skill is required, but also a good portion of experience.

Animal rescue is one of the central tasks of the fire brigade. While a sweet kitten in Ernsthofen was saved from the predicament, many other scenarios are also conceivable: from cats that are stuck in the trees, to horses in the ditch or burning stables. As reports ndr.de, common sense often depends. Firefighters Theresa Balzer advises that the fire brigade only alert if an animal is in direct danger or you cannot help yourself.

Methods in animal rescue

The fire brigade moves out for animal rescues with a turntable ladder car, which is up to 30 meters high and costs around 700,000 euros. These vehicles are optimally equipped, but are not always suitable for every location. In such cases, the firefighters must use portable ladders that are more mobile but are limited in height. If it really depends on this, even height rescue teams with ropes and mountaineering techniques can be used. As the platform Feuerwehr-ub.de, methods such as the spraying or sawing a tree are not allowed.

In the case of missions that do not provide acute danger to life for the animals, costs may apply. These are usually charged to the animal owners or the regulatory office. In special cases, however, the municipality can cover the costs - for example if no owner is to be determined. Animal rescue operations often cost between 500 euros for one fire truck per hour and 200 euros for a lifeboat, depending on the effort and fee schedule.

tips for pet owners

For pet owners, it is advisable to prepare for emergencies. An emergency card and corresponding stickers that provide the emergency services about the type and number of pets are very helpful here. These can be obtained from animal welfare organizations or online. This makes it easier for the firefighters to act quickly in an emergency.
